Common Questions People Have About Police Brand Sunglasses: Style Meets Function on the Streets
Many people ask whether these sunglasses suit everyday commuting and long outdoor routines. The short answer is that they are often designed with lightweight materials and flexible hinges, which can make them comfortable for all day wear. However, individual fit depends on face shape, head size, and how the arms sit behind the ears. Another common question involves lens performance in different lighting conditions, such as bright midday sun, overcast days, or evening urban walks. In general, choosing the right lens tint and coating can make a significant difference in clarity, contrast, and eye comfort. People also wonder about compatibility with prescription inserts or reading lenses, and while some styles allow for aftermarket solutions, it is best to check specific frame options and retailer guidance to manage expectations.
How to Choose the Right Frame and Lens for Your Daily Routine
Selecting the right pair involves considering your typical day, from indoor office environments to outdoor commutes and variable weather. If you spend a lot of time in front of screens, an anti reflective coating on the back of the lens can help reduce glare from devices. For time spent near water, roads, or glass buildings, a polarized lens often makes overhead and reflective light more manageable. The frame shape can influence how the sunglasses feel during longer use, so testing fit and balance is helpful. Some wearers prefer lighter frames for high activity days, while others prioritize a classic silhouette that pairs well with multiple outfits. Understanding these small variables can improve overall satisfaction and help the sunglasses integrate smoothly into your existing habits.
